Human rights lawyer, Ebun-Olu Adegboruwa, on Thursday, accused security agents of provoking peaceful #EndBadGovernance protesters across the country, warning that such actions could escalate the demonstrations.

In a statement, Adegboruwa, who represents one of the protest organizers, The Take It Back Movement, commended Nigerians for their courage in speaking out against the government’s policies, despite threats and intimidation.

He noted that while the protests were largely peaceful, especially in Lagos and Abuja, some skirmishes were caused by security agents’ provocation. Adegboruwa urged security agencies to follow acceptable standards in handling civil protests to avoid bloodshed.

“The responsibility imposed upon all security agencies is to provide coverage for peaceful protesters and avoid provocative actions that may escalate into uncomfortable fracas,” he said.

Adegboruwa’s statement comes as protests continue to rock the nation, with demonstrators demanding an end to bad governance and calling for improved living conditions.
